  • Wide Range of Projects
    SourceForge hosts a vast number of projects, providing a large community and a wide range of tools and resources for developers.
  • Support for Multiple Languages
    The platform supports a variety of programming languages, making it versatile for different types of software development projects.
  • Download Statistics
    Developers can track the number of downloads and other metrics, offering valuable insights into the popularity and reach of their projects.
  • Integrated Issue Tracking
    SourceForge offers integrated issue tracking, allowing developers to manage bugs and feature requests efficiently.
  • Project Web Hosting
    Users can create web pages for their projects, providing a platform to showcase documentation, tutorials, and more.
  • User Management and Permissions
    SourceForge offers robust user management features, allowing project administrators to control access and permissions effectively.
  • Mirrored Downloads
    The platform provides mirrored download options, ensuring that users can download files from servers that are geographically closer to them, thus improving download speeds.

Possible disadvantages

  • Legacy Perception
    SourceForge has historically been seen as a platform for older projects, which can make it seem less attractive to developers looking for modern tools and communities.
  • Adware Controversy
    In the past, SourceForge faced backlash for bundling adware with downloads, affecting its reputation despite changes aimed at rectifying the issue.
  • User Interface
    Some users find the user interface to be less modern and less intuitive compared to other hosting platforms like GitHub or GitLab.
  • Performance Issues
    There have been occasional performance issues and downtimes, which can disrupt project development and user experience.
  • Limited Integration with CI/CD
    SourceForge's integrations with modern continuous integration and continuous deployment (CI/CD) tools are not as extensive as those offered by competitors.
  • Community Engagement
    The level of community engagement and collaboration features might not be as advanced as those in newer platforms, impacting how developers interact with one another.
  • Self-hosted cloud platform
    Nirvati offers a self-hosted cloud solution that gives users full control over their data and infrastructure, reducing dependency on third-party cloud providers and enhancing data sovereignty.
  • Open-source foundation
    Built on open-source principles, Nirvati allows users to inspect, modify, and contribute to the codebase, promoting transparency and community-driven development.
  • All-in-one solution
    Nirvati aims to bundle multiple cloud services (such as email, file storage, and app hosting) into a single platform, simplifying server management and reducing the need for multiple separate tools.
  • Privacy-focused
    As a European-based, self-hosted solution, Nirvati emphasizes privacy and compliance with European data protection regulations like GDPR, making it appealing to privacy-conscious users and organizations.
  • Cost-effective alternative
    By enabling self-hosting, Nirvati can reduce recurring subscription costs associated with commercial cloud services, making it a more affordable long-term option for individuals and small organizations.

Possible disadvantages

  • Limited community and ecosystem
    Nirvati is a relatively niche project with a smaller community compared to established alternatives like Nextcloud or YunoHost, which means fewer plugins, integrations, and community support resources.
  • Technical expertise required
    Setting up and maintaining a self-hosted platform like Nirvati requires significant technical knowledge in server administration, networking, and security, making it less accessible for non-technical users.
  • Limited documentation and resources
    As a smaller project, Nirvati may have less comprehensive documentation, tutorials, and troubleshooting guides compared to more mature and widely-adopted platforms.
  • Maintenance burden
    Self-hosting means users are responsible for updates, security patches, backups, and server uptime, which can be time-consuming and demanding compared to using managed cloud services.
  • Uncertain long-term viability
    Being a smaller, less well-known project, there may be concerns about the long-term sustainability and continued development of Nirvati, especially if the core development team is small or funding is limited.
